The Summer Of Content
JJAPPINESS, for me, is a serene and balanced state, like a chord of music, not excluding the dark voices, but able to knot them into the harmony. It doesn’t belong to the see-saw moods of youth, but to the summer of selfpossession and self-fulfilment, and the blessed possibility of self-forgetfulness.—Edith Pargeter, the novelist in a 8.8. C. programme.
